Louise Penny

Louise Penny is a Canadian crime-fiction author best known for her Chief Inspector Armand Gamache series set in Quebec, which has sold millions of copies worldwide and topped bestseller lists.[1][4] Previously a radio host and journalist with the CBC, she debuted with 'Still Life' in 2005, winning multiple awards including the CWA New Blood Dagger and Agatha Awards.[3] She has received the Order of Canada and l’Ordre national du Québec, and lives in a village south of Montréal.[2][3]
